Team,

Cut-over complete. All Skyvane agents now ship compressed telemetry payloads by default; legacy uncompressed path retired Friday. Results: ~62% bandwidth reduction, ingest latency flat, no dropped batches during the switch. One edge device fleet in the Harrowfield region lagged on the agent update — handled by forced rollout Saturday. Decompression happens at the collector tier; no downstream changes needed. Monitoring dashboards updated. For reference at the sync, the collector now runs with the following settings.

deployment values, fahop-fahip:
[aldion]
port = 5432
team = novdor
host = aldion.nelvrodyn.corp
region = south-1
access_code = ac_d2865a
timeout_ms = 1500

Subject: Pool car keys — new cabinet

Hi night crew,

The pool car keys moved to the grey cabinet by the Ostrander Street exit. Sign keys out on the clipboard — yes, every time, even for the five-minute runs. Return them before shift end or Delphine will hunt you down. The cabinet opens with this code.

turnstile pass: bdg-YEOZLM-79341408

## Step 4: Point Fabrikit at the staging seed DB

Fabrikit 3.x no longer reads seed targets from `factories.yml`. Delete that file. Export the target via environment instead, or the factory runner will silently write to your local instance and the smoke tests will pass with stale fixtures. Run `fabrikit purge --confirm` before the first seed to clear v2 sequence counters. Verify with `fabrikit doctor`; all checks must be green. Set the seed target to the following connection string.

replica DSN, bajeg-bafog: mysql://aldax_svc:hxuoum3@db-f1b0.lumiccloud.example:5432/noviel

Ticket #FAC — Secure interview room, Oakhaven Building, 3rd floor. Room 3.14 has been reserved for candidate interviews this week. Please keep the door closed between sessions and do not prop it open. Recording equipment stays in the locked cabinet; Facilities will reset it nightly. New starters assisting with interviews should enter using the door code provided below.

staff pass of fajof-fawif = bdg-ES-2